我正在尝试随机显示我的用户,我想知道是否可以编辑此页面上的答案以满足我的需要(多个用户而不是单个用户):Sidebar random author spotlight
这是我的代码(我可以轻松切换到WP_user_query
如果需要)
<?php
$args = array(
\'fields\' => \'all_with_meta\',
\'exclude\' => array(1),
);
$users = get_users( $args );
foreach( $users as $user ) { ?>
最合适的回答,由SO网友:s_ha_dum 整理而成
我也没有看到“orderby Rand()”参数get_users
或WP_User_Query
. 有一个名为pre_user_query
这是可以使用的,但我不确定当shuffle
将随机化您已有的阵列。
$args = array(
\'fields\' => \'all_with_meta\',
\'exclude\' => array(1),
);
$users = get_users( $args );
shuffle($users);
var_dump($users);